A competitive base salary of £38,625, with on-target earnings of up to £50,000. A guaranteed overtime option to increase your base salary to £44,385, plus additional overtime and bonus opportunities. 40 hours per week, with core hours from 8:30am to 5pm, and 1 in 4 Saturdays.
As an RAC Mobile Mechanic in the Service, Maintenance and Repair division, you’ll bring expert vehicle maintenance and diagnostic skills directly to our customers, wherever they are. From driveways to office car parks, you’ll deliver first-class service without the constraints of a traditional garage.
We’ll equip you for success from day one — with your own RAC van, fuel card, full uniform, essential tools, and diagnostic kit all provided. Think independence, career progression, and real work-life balance - with a 40-hour week that keeps you moving and out of the same four walls.

What you’ll need
- Level 2 light vehicle maintenance qualification (or equivalent)
- At least 3 years' hands-on experience as a vehicle technician working with a range of light vehicles
- A full UK driving licence with fewer than 6 points
